Data Transfer Speed

Data transfer speed plays an essential role in your experience with an external hard drive, especially when you’re moving large files or backing up extensive data. When choosing a 12TB drive, look for USB 3.0 or 3.2 interfaces; the latter can reach speeds up to 10Gbps, making file transfers much quicker. The RPM of the internal drive also matters—7200 RPM drives typically outperform 5400 RPM ones in read and write speeds. Plus, many modern drives offer plug-and-play functionality, allowing for immediate access without software hassles. Just keep in mind that actual transfer rates can vary based on your host device, file size, and the types of files you’re working with.

Compatibility With Devices

Verifying your 12TB external hard drive is compatible with your devices is vital for a smooth user experience. First, I check if the drive works with my operating system, whether it’s Windows, macOS, or Linux, to guarantee seamless integration. I also confirm if it’s pre-formatted for my device or if I’ll need to reformat it, especially for gaming consoles. Universal connectivity options like USB 3.0 or USB-C are essential for compatibility with various devices, including older models. Additionally, I look into whether the drive supports backup software like Apple Time Machine or Windows backup solutions, which makes data management easier. Finally, I verify it can handle large file sizes for gaming and high-definition video storage.

Are 12TB External Hard Drives Compatible With Mac and Windows?

Yes, 12TB external hard drives are typically compatible with both Mac and Windows systems. I’ve used several models, and most come formatted for Windows, but it’s easy to reformat them for Mac if needed. Just remember, if you plan to use the drive with both systems, consider formatting it as exFAT. That way, I can access my files seamlessly on either platform without any hassle. Always check the specifications to be sure!
